Post#4 » by LarsV8 » Sun May 4, 2025 7:56 pm

Houston will have a salary squeeze at some point, unless they can make a consolidation trade. Both are phenomenal and will be highly coveted.

I speculate they will offer them extremely team friendly extensions with hopes to keep both. If they don't accept, Rockets likely start looking at who will have cap space in their free agency period, and set risk profiles for what they could realistically be offered in free agency.

An area of opportunity that has not been fully fleshed out in the new CBA environment is the week long free agency moratorium and how to weaponize restricted free agency. I have a hard time believing teams with cap space will sit out negotiating deals all week with hopes to sign a RFA, who might or might not be matched. If a RFA is matched, then what is plan B? All other free agents will likely be gone. Rockets will need to assess the risk with taking these guys to RFA.

If they ultimately determine that there is too much apron risk, I imagine they will auction up both and take the best single pick package offered for one, and keep the other. Both would be worth several future firsts.
